Brother of the bears
Frère of the bears (or My brother the bear with the Quebec) is the 84e feature film of animation and the 43e " Traditional " studios Disney, left in 2003.

Data sheet
- Title: Brother of the bears
- original Title: Brother Bear
- Realization: Bob Walker and Aaron Blaise
- Music: Mark Mancina, Phil Collins
- Production: Walt Disney Pictures
- Format: Colors - 2,35:1 - Dolby SR
- Lasted: 85 minutes
- Comings out date: The United States: October 24th 2003; France: January 28th 2004
Distribution
Original voices
- Joaquin Phoenix: Kenai
- D.B. Sweeney: Sitka
- Jason Raize : Denahi
- Jeremy Suarez : Koda
- Rick Moranis : Rutt (Muche)
- Dave Thomas: Tuke (Trick)
